12:48 am Cheniere Energy announced 2 significant LNG projects; may add up to 19 mtpa in new liquefaction capacity by 2025 (LNG) : Co announced two significant liquefied natural gas project developments that, if completed, are projected to add up to approximately 19 million tonnes per annum of incremental LNG production capacity and would bring Cheniere's aggregate nominal LNG production capacity to approximately 60 mtpa by 2025.

•Cheniere is developing approximately 9 mtpa of incremental LNG production capacity through the addition of two liquefaction trains adjacent to the existing site of the Corpus Christi liquefaction project.
•Expected nominal LNG production capacity of each of these liquefaction trains is approximately 4.5 mtpa, which would increase the expected aggregate nominal LNG production capacity at the CCL Project to approximately 22.5 mtpa.

•In addition, Cheniere has agreed in principle to partner with Parallax Enterprises, to develop up to 10 mtpa of LNG production capacity through Parallax's two mid-scale projects, Live Oak LNG and Louisiana LNG
